What is the role of an ostler?
Back
An ostler is a groom or a person who takes care of horses.

What does it mean to harry someone?
Back
To harry someone means to trouble, bother, or worry them.

What does it mean if someone looks peaked?
Back
If someone looks peaked, they appear pale or sickly.

What does it mean to writhe?
Back
To writhe means to twist and turn, often in pain or discomfort.

What are the characteristics of a highwayman?
Back
A highwayman is typically a robber who steals from travelers, often on horseback.
